Out of 340 racers who started the marathon, 302 completed the race, 26 gave up, and 12 were disqualified. What percentage did no

t complete the marathon?
Mathematics
1 answer:
tangare [24]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

11.18%

Step-by-step explanation:

Total = 340

Completed = 302

Not completed = 340 - 302 = 38

Not completed% = 38/340*100% =  11.18%

What are the zeroes of the function y=3(x-a)(x+b) in terms of a and b?
juin [17]

Answer:

a, -b

Step-by-step explanation:

When x is a, the function becomes

f(a)=3(a-a)(a+b)

as you see, a-a is 0, and as your whole function is multiplied by this, it makes it 0.

f(-b)=3(-b-a)(-b+b)

As you see -b+b is 0, and once again, this would make the whole function 0.
